everything i could never tell you

one breath, and i hesitate    another breath, and i freeze   a final breath, and i've fallen completely.  no one knows my name, cause you’d only call me beautiful and you touched me without  ever laying a hand on my body.  you're hearing me but are you really hearing me?  feeling in extremes comes at the cost of becoming easily attached.  help me understand your love, what does your heart desire?   you're listening  but are you really understanding?  being stuck in the honeymoon phase was  great until i was the only one stuck in it. now there's no pot of gold in the rain- bows we chase, but we still hold on.  hold on, you're trying  but are you really making an effort?  oh, i fall apart but the bitterness won't ruin me, and rejection hurts less than no Clarity at all, so please don't speak  to me in conflicting tongues. lay me down softly
